double RS_EntityContainer::getDistanceToPoint(const RS_Vector& coord,
        RS_Entity** entity,
        RS2::ResolveLevel level,
        double solidDist) {

    RS_DEBUG->print("RS_EntityContainer::getDistanceToPoint");
    

    double minDist = RS_MAXDOUBLE;      // minimum measured distance
    double curDist;                     // currently measured distance
    RS_Entity* closestEntity = NULL;    // closest entity found
    RS_Entity* subEntity = NULL;

    //int k=0;
    for (RS_Entity* e = firstEntity(level);
            e != NULL;
            e = nextEntity(level)) {

        if (e->isVisible()) {
            RS_DEBUG->print("entity: getDistanceToPoint");
            RS_DEBUG->print("entity: %d", e->rtti());
            curDist = e->getDistanceToPoint(coord, &subEntity, level, solidDist);

            RS_DEBUG->print("entity: getDistanceToPoint: OK");

            if (curDist<minDist) {
                if (level!=RS2::ResolveAll) {
                    closestEntity = e;
                } else {
                    closestEntity = subEntity;
                }
                minDist = curDist;
            }
        }
    }

    if (entity!=NULL) {
        *entity = closestEntity;
    }
    RS_DEBUG->print("RS_EntityContainer::getDistanceToPoint: OK");

    return minDist;
}
